Разработка веб-сайтов со специальными возможностями
Создайте дизайн веб-страницы, который будет пригоден для всех пользователей, независимо от предпочтений мыши или клавиатуры, возраста, образования, географического расположения, языка или инвалидности.
Люди использование технологий и просмотр веб-страниц имеют широкий спектр возможностей и предпочтений. При разработке веб-сайта имейте в виду следующие ключевые сценарии специальных возможностей.
Средства чтения с экрана
Слепые или слабовидящие пользователи используют средства чтения с экрана для интерпретации пользовательского интерфейса приложения и взаимодействия с ним. Интерпретация включает чтение имен элементов пользовательского интерфейса, ролей и значений. Взаимодействие с пользовательским интерфейсом включает перемещение фокуса с одного элемента на другой и вызов функциональных возможностей, таких как щелчок элемента пользовательского интерфейса.
Специальные возможности клавиатуры
Многие пользователи специальных возможностей используют клавиатуру для навигации и работы с пользовательским интерфейсом с помощью следующих способов:
Перемещение фокуса между элементами путем нажатия клавиши TAB или КЛАВИШ SHIFT+TAB .
Навигация по элементам контейнера, таким как списки, сетки и представления дерева, с помощью клавиш со стрелками.
Вызов действий путем нажатия клавиши ВВОД или пробела.
Использование сочетаний клавиш для эффективного доступа к другим функциям приложения.
Визуальный интерфейс со специальными возможностями
Пользователям со слабым зрением требуется достаточный коэффициент контрастности текста для текстового содержимого и хороший визуальный интерфейс с темами с высокой контрастностью в целом. Пользователям, которые имеют цветовую слепоту, требуется, чтобы информация была передана другими способами, чем через цвет.
Многие распространенные проблемы со специальными возможностями в Интернете можно решить с помощью рекомендаций по написанию кода. В документации по специальным возможностям веб-содержимого (WCAG) 2.0 содержатся методики и рекомендации по разработке более доступных динамических веб-приложений. Дополнительные сведения см. в разделе Ресурсы по созданию веб-сайтов со специальными возможностями.
Ресурсы
Проектирование для включения . Разработка для включения инициативой W3C по обеспечению доступности в Интернете предоставляет ресурсы, которые помогут вам лучше понять пользователей с ограниченными возможностями и как проектировать ваш веб-сайт с учетом их.
Проектирование инклюзивного программного обеспечения. Проектирование инклюзивного программного обеспечения обсуждает принципы и методики проектирования Майкрософт для универсальная платформа Windows (UWP).
Как Люди с ограниченными возможностями Использовать Интернет . Этот ресурс от W3C описывает, как люди с ограниченными возможностями, включая людей с возрастными нарушениями, используют Интернет.
Инклюзивный набор средств для проектирования . Корпорация Майкрософт разработала набор средств инклюзивного дизайна, чтобы показать, как разнообразие людей может создавать более качественные ограничения проектирования и как подключить, казалось бы, нишевые решения к более широким рынкам.